1961 |
 |
With the help of his wife, Helen, Segal was able to make parts of a body cast and assemble them into a complete seated figure. Segal provided an environment for his body cast by adding a chair, a window frame and a table. This work titled "Man Sitting at a Table" marked the discovery of a new sculptural technique and a turning point in the artist’s career. |
